President Biden and the White House as of Monday morning didn't respond to a statment from House Speaker Nancy Pelosi and her leadership team calling on the executive branch to extend the federal eviction moratorium.

Consistent with that, the White House asked Congress to pass legislation continuing the ban on landlords evicting tenants who fail to pay their rent.

But the votes were not there in either the House or the Senate, so the eviction ban expired. The White House did not respond to a request for comment from Fox News about Pelosi's statement, which essentially asked Biden to do something the Supreme Court already said is unlawful. "5 AM.
